Align and Disarray
Opposite meaning words
Align
Align verb - Place in a line or arrange so as to be parallel or straight.
Disarray
Disarray verb - To undo the proper order or arrangement of.
Usage example: he had accidentally disarrayed his brother's CDs, leaving a telltale sign of borrowing without permission
